Bill Sage Says he Will Present his Values and Ideology "Politely" in State House

Tom Arthur/Wikicommons

Bill Sage says he got into politics after watching "the deterioration of America."

Sage says about five years ago, he wanted to do something about it. He served on the Allegan County Commission and has worked for limited government and conservative issues such as saying the Pledge of Allegiance in public schools. He's now running for state House in the 80th District. That seat has been vacant since Cindy Gamrat was expelled in September. 

Asked if Gamrat represented her district effectively before details of a sex and cover up scandal became public, Sage says she didn't because she was kicked out of Republican caucus meetings at the state Capitol. Sage says that limited her abilities to represent the 80th state House District. 

Sage says you have to work with other representatives "not work against them." Sage says he plans to present his values and ideology "politely." 

Gamrat was expelled after the state House found that she and then-Representative Todd Courser used state resources to cover up their extra-marital affair. Courser, who is running for his old state House seat in Lapeer, resigned shortly before the House was to vote on his expulsion. Sage says at this point, he would not vote to seat Courser if they are both elected to the state House. But Sage says that could change based on testimony that might be heard in committee.
